Once you've signed up, earning miles is easy. Simply provide your frequent flyer number when making a reservation or checking in on a qualifying SkyTeam flight. Your miles are then automatically credited to your account.*
In order to earn miles, the airline shown on your ticket (marketing carrier) and the operating airline must both be SkyTeam members, and you must purchase a fare that qualifies for earning miles. You can check if you qualify for earning miles and how many miles you will earn on your frequent flyer program's website.
Join one program and enjoy the benefits of all
Sign up for just one of our frequent flyer programs to start earning and redeeming miles with all SkyTeam member airlines. You also earn status miles qualifying you for SkyTeam Elite and SkyTeam Elite Plus benefits. No need to register for several programs, our alliance-wide offer has you covered. Retro Credit
If you have already flown and have not received mileage credit, you must make a retroactive claim directly with your frequent flyer program. Please check your program's website for the complete details on how to file a claim.
Please allow 14 days from the date of your flight for the miles to be posted to your account.
* Please keep your boarding pass and ticket receipts until your miles have been added to your account.
Missing miles?
If you have already flown and forgot to add your Frequent Flyer number to your booking or have not yet had your miles credited to your account, SkyTeam has you covered. To make a retroactive claim, log into your Frequent Flyer account and follow the instructions on how to file a claim for missing miles. To make a claim, you’ll need to have the details of your trip, such as boarding pass and e-ticket number.
